How Do Foreign Film Audio Tracks Work?

Foreign film audio tracks are professionally recorded alternative language versions of a film or series episode. A voice cast records dialogue in the target language, timed carefully to match the original animation. This process, sometimes called localization, involves not just translation but cultural adaptation to ensure dialogue feels natural to the new audience. Finding an Online Cartoon Dubbing Platform

An online cartoon dubbing platform hosts a library of animated content with dubbed audio options. Some of the most recognized platforms offering these services in the United States include Crunchyroll, Funimation (now integrated into Crunchyroll), Netflix, and Hulu. Each platform varies in its library size, dubbing quality, and pricing. Some specialize heavily in anime, while others carry a broader mix of Western and international animated series. When selecting a platform, it helps to check whether your preferred series is available with dubbed audio, as not every title receives a full dub.

Dubbed Anime Episodes: What to Know Before You Watch

Dubbed anime episodes are among the most searched categories on streaming platforms. Long-running series like Naruto, Dragon Ball Z, One Piece, and My Hero Academia have extensive English dub libraries, making it easy to start watching without subtitles. Shorter series or newer releases may have limited dub availability, as English dubbing typically lags behind the original Japanese broadcast by several months. Viewers who prefer dubbed content should check platform release schedules to manage expectations around new episode availability.
